Soggy yard repair services focus on addressing issues related to excess moisture and poor drainage in residential properties. These services typically involve assessing the yard’s grading, fixing or installing proper drainage systems, and ensuring that water flows away from the foundation and other critical areas. Proper drainage helps prevent water pooling, which can lead to muddy, unstable ground and damage to landscaping or outdoor structures. By improving how water moves through the yard, homeowners can enjoy a safer, more functional outdoor space that remains dry and accessible even after heavy rains.
Many common problems lead homeowners to seek soggy yard repair services. These include persistent puddling, erosion, or soggy patches that do not dry out naturally. Excess moisture can cause soil erosion, damage to lawns, and even foundation issues if water pools near the house. In some cases, yards may have poor grading or inadequate drainage systems that fail to redirect water properly. Addressing these problems helps protect the property from long-term damage, reduces muddy or unusable areas, and enhances overall outdoor comfort.
The types of properties that typically benefit from soggy yard repair services include single-family homes, especially those with yards that slope poorly or are located in areas prone to heavy rainfall. Homes with insufficient drainage systems, such as blocked or broken gutters and downspouts, are also common candidates. Properties with landscaping that directs water toward the house or areas with natural low spots that collect water frequently may require professional intervention. The overview below groups typical Soggy Yard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Oconomowoc, WI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250-$600 for common yard drainage fixes or minor repairs. Many routine jobs fall into this middle range,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.
Moderate Projects - larger repair jobs, such as fixing extensive drainage issues or partial yard regrading, often cost between $600-$2,000. These projects are common for homeowners seeking significant improvements.
Full Yard Regrading - complete regrading or extensive yard reshaping can range from $2,000-$5,000, with larger, more complex projects occasionally exceeding this range based on size and site conditions.
Complete Replacement - full yard overhaul or installing new drainage systems typically starts at $5,000 and can go higher for complex or large-scale projects, though fewer jobs reach these upper tiers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es yard sogginess after heavy rain? Yard sogginess is often caused by poor drainage, compacted soil, or an uneven landscape that prevents water from properly dispersing.
How can local contractors improve yard drainage? They typically assess the terrain, install drainage solutions like French drains or swales, and grade the yard to promote better water flow.
Are there ways to prevent yard flooding in the future? Yes, professional service providers can install proper drainage systems, improve soil composition, and regrade the yard to reduce pooling and sogginess.
What signs indicate that yard repair services are needed? Persistent pooling of water, soggy areas that don’t dry out, and erosion or soil instability are common signs that repair work may be necessary.
